Warning Signs You Need Sink Overflow Water Removal

Catching the signs of a sink overflow early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Here are some warning signs to look out for: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old or mildew, which can spread quickly and cause serious health issues. Don’t ignore these signs; instead, contact our team for prompt help.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Visible water stains can show water damage, which can lead to costly repairs and structural issues if left unchecked. Our team is here to help you address these signs before they become major problems.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age, which can compromise the structural integrity of your property. Don’t delay in contacting our team for professional help.

Sink Overflow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small, contained overflow Yes No You can handle small overflows with basic cleaning supplies.
Large, severe overflow No Yes Severe overflows need professional equ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Hidden water damage No Yes Hidden water damage can lead to costly repairs and structural issues if not addressed quickly.
Insurance claims No Yes Our team will guide you through the insurance claims process to ensure you receive the compensation you deserve.

Sink Overflow Water Removal Cost in North Potomac, MD

The cost of sink overflow water removal in North Potomac, MD, varies dep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area and type of equipment used
Cleaning and disinfection $200 – $1,000 Type of cleaning solutions used and extent of contamination
Restoration and repairs $1,000 – $5,000 Scope of repairs and materials used

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. Our team offers free estimates to ensure you receive an accurate quote for your specific needs.
